Two BMO Leaders Named WXN Canada's Most Powerful Women: Top 100 Award Winners

Retrieved on: 
Monday, October 30, 2023

TORONTO, Oct. 30, 2023 /CNW/ - Two BMO leaders have been named among the recipients of the WXN (Women's Executive Network) Canada's Most Powerful Women: Top 100 Awards – Catherine Roche, Chief Marketing Officer, and Jamie Doolittle, Head, Business Banking, Central Region.

Key Points: 
  • TORONTO, Oct. 30, 2023 /CNW/ - Two BMO leaders have been named among the recipients of the WXN (Women's Executive Network) Canada's Most Powerful Women: Top 100 Awards – Catherine Roche, Chief Marketing Officer, and Jamie Doolittle, Head, Business Banking, Central Region.
  • She was recognized among Canada's 100 Most Powerful Women in 2018 and named CMO of the Year by Strategy Online magazine in 2021.
  • In 2020, to support women entrepreneurs during the pandemic, BMO for Women launched the BMO Celebrating Women Grant Program.
  • In 2022, BMO supported over 130,000 women entrepreneurs across Canada and re-committed $5 billion in capital over five years to Canadian women-owned businesses.

Hon. Lisa Raitt recognized as one of WXN's Top 100 Most Powerful Women

Retrieved on: 
Monday, October 30, 2023

"This award celebrates Lisa as a purpose-driven leader who has helped make a distinct difference across our country," said Victor Dodig, President and CEO, CIBC.

Key Points: 
  • "This award celebrates Lisa as a purpose-driven leader who has helped make a distinct difference across our country," said Victor Dodig, President and CEO, CIBC.
  • She joins previous CIBC winners and WXN Hall of Fame inductees, Christina Kramer, Kikelomo Lawal, Sandy Sharman, and Veni Iozzo.
  • The Women's Executive Network's Canada's Most Powerful Women: Top 100 awardsTM celebrates the professional achievements of female leaders across Canada in the private, public, and not-for-profit sectors.
  • They are presented to outstanding women in thirteen different categories with the winners selected by WXN's Diversity Council of Canada.
